GAZA CITY: Hamas said on Tuesday one of its top leaders was killed during an Israeli strike in the Gaza Strip.

“Ayman Nofal, ‘Abu Ahmad’, a member of the general military council and commander of the central command in Al-Qassam Brigades, was killed” in an Israeli strike on the central Gaza Strip, Hamas said in a statement.

Confirming his killing, the Israeli military described Nofal as “one of the most dominant figures” in Hamas.

An army statement described Nofal as the group’s former head of military intelligence, who has been involved in manufacturing weapons and directing rockets fired at Israel.Israel had earlier announced the deaths of other Hamas commanders or officials since its bombing of Gaza targets began.

Hamas separately reported Israeli forces targeted a Gaza City home belonging to the family of Hamas chief Ismail Haniyeh, who is based in Qatar.

The property belongs to Haniyeh’s brother, a Gaza security source said.
